San Diego, Calif. – SOLUTE joins multiple vendors in fulfilling Naval Information Warfare Center (NIWC) Pacific’s requirement for network engineering services in support of various specialized information systems and network technology programs. Code 551, the Network Division at NIWC Pacific, has an ongoing requirement for specialized support services in networks, communication systems, sensors, applications and information systems that are currently operational, under development, requiring upgrades, or theoretical evolutions.
Networks provide the gateway to achieving information dominance in the cyberspace domain, and for Net-centric operations achieving warfighter superiority. NIWC Pacific Code 551 provides for continuing Command, Control, Communications, Computer and Intelligence Surveillance Reconnaissance (C4ISR) systems engineering support related to the core competencies of technology and architecture development, network analysis, modeling, and simulation, network convergence, network timing, network security, certification and governance, network and information system applications, network management and monitoring, network and computer operations, and production and manufacturing processes.
